Law n°2013/011 of 16 December 2013 governing economic zones in Cameroon

SECTION 3

For the purpose of this law and its implementing instruments, the following definitions shall apply: <xapproval»>: establishment authorization issued ta an enterprise by the economic zones supervisory body; «agricultural pole»: group of enterprises established in a geographical area and having functional relations in the production, processing and marketing of a given animai, piant, fishery or forestry product; 2 «specifications»: set of guidelines draftod by the management body, in conjunction with the services concerned, for the smooth functioning of the zone and/or achievement of the stated production objectives; «joint committee»: body comprising representatives of the promoter and e/ected representatives of enterprises which assists the economic zone manager in the discharge of its duties; «tourist cornplex>>: group of hote/ faci/ities and /eisure equipment provided in a place by the same promoter; «economic zone enterprise»: /egal entity ta which the competent body has granted authorization to invest in an economie zone; «exportation»: operation consisting in selling or dispatching products, goods and services out of the national economie space; «economic zone manager>'::>: !ega! person whom the prornoter has mandated to administer an economic zone; «one-stop shop=->: entity exclusively responsible for ail the formalities and procedures relating to the establishment of enterprises in the economie zone; «business incubator»: a profit or non-profit entity which detects, receives, supports and assists project initiators prior to start-up of their enterprise or during the early months of start-up by providing them with common services in terms of secretarial services, administrative assistance, establishment and business management finance and accounting support; «investment»: asset held and/or acquired by an investor (enterprise, shares, capital shares, bonds, monetary c/aims, intellectual property rights, rights under contracts, rights conferred by the law- and -regulations, any other tangible or intangible, movable or immovable property,all related property rights); 3 «investor»: any Cameroonian or foreign natural persan or corporate bocy, resident or non-resident, that acquires assets as part of its activities in anticipation of returns; «business nursery»: profit or non-profit entity which supports an enterprise or a group of enterprises in their early years by providing accommOdation, counselling and shared-cost common services; «competitiveness pole»: cluster, within the same territory, of enterprises, higher education establishments and public or private research bodies working in synergy for the implementation of innovative economic development projects; «science and technology centre»: entity established to produce goods and services needed to advance research, technology, culture and educatian and which facilitates the establishment of technalogy-intensive enterprises; «technocity»: cluster of activities invalving, within the same geagraphical area, industrial units, applied research centres and specialized training universities and/or institutions; «industrial zone»: serviced and developed geographical area, equipped with infrastructure, where enterprises are allowed to produce goads and services intended either for the domestic market or for export; «free zone»: serviced and developed geographical area, equipped with infrastructure, where enterprises are allowed to praduCe goads and services intended exc/usively far export, Subject ta specifie conditions; «industrial free Zone»: serviced and develaped geographical area, equipped with infrastructure, where enterprises are allawed to produce manufactured goods and services intended erclusi~iJr"l~[;ll~~?[!;,;ii:G&~-- ISpeCifrcconditions; l "NiU DVf;~~i;:I',~~;;j, ! 1 ! t L~.:::::::"~"""-~'~=-" -- "'.:.~:=:~:~:::~-:.:=: 4 «university tree zone»: serviced and developed geographical area, eq uippcd with infrastructure, intended to host higher education establishments and/or public or private research bodies specialized in state-of-the art science and technol-oqy: «Iogistical zone»: serviced and developed geographical area, equipped with infrastructure, where enterprises are allowed to store and distribute products; «specialized zone»: serviced and developed geographical area, equipped with infrastructure, where enterprises are allowed to carry out specifie industrial ...---_.-_.'\ activities. \ \ \ \~ \ r," \ \ -,~I)\., ,nç',--;· \ ,.,'."'N,.:~rj\'\(~'cd)·\" \.. ,-"'_ ::::;:;,~..J CHAPTER Il \ \./,-"""'"" ~.;.::·:.::.:::::::ÊS ABLISHMENT OF ECONOMIC ZONES \ .._-- ~~-",..
